Electrophysiology Cardiologist

Providence | Spokane, WA, United States

Posted Date 6/11/2025
Description

Providence Heart Institute is seeking a board-certified/board-eligible Electrophysiology Cardiologist physician. Be part of a robust EP cardiology team, which performs the full complement of electrophysiology procedures including advanced ablation, left atrial appendage closure, laser lead extraction, and participate in multiple clinical trials. This is a unique opportunity to join a well-established, high volume EP group as part of a dynamic cardiovascular program. As part of the Providence Spokane Heart Institute, you will be part of a large quaternary referral center with a regional reputation for excellence. This is a highly innovative facility where Cardiology, Cardiac and Vascular Surgery are constantly enhanced through new diagnostic testing, medications, interventions, and surgical techniques. Enjoy outstanding quality of life in the hidden gem of Spokane, the heart of sunny Eastern Washington.

  • Full-time position
  • Mix of inpatient and outpatient responsibilities
  • Board-eligible/board-certified with 1 to 2 years' experience is preferred
  • Open to new graduates from EP Cardiology fellowship
  • No state income tax in Washington state (federal income tax still applies)
  • As a non-profit organization, Providence qualifies for the Public Service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F) program
  • Signing bonuses and relocation benefits available
  • ?Compensation is between $536,121 and $844,013 per year
  • The compensation amounts listed may include productivity or quality/service incentives, call pay, extra shift incentives, as applicable to the position. In addition, providers may have CME benefits available to them

Where You’ll Work

Providence Spokane Heart Institute provides the highest quality care to patients with heart or vascular disease. Highly skilled providers practice at five clinics and two hospitals, covering every aspect of cardiovascular care, including structural heart, transplants and disorders of the heart, arteries, veins, valves and peripheral blood vessels. By continuously enhancing diagnostic testing, medications, interventions and surgical techniques, Spokane Heart Institute maintains expertise in all fields of cardiology.

Where You’ll Live

Spokane, in eastern Washington, offers a high quality of life to its residents, with some of the nation’s cleanest air and water, responsible development and a mild, four-season climate. Its affordable housing, growing arts and theater community and excellent higher education campuses make it a prime destination for families and working professionals. Outdoor enthusiasts relish Spokane’s prime location, with over 60 miles of biking and hiking trails, exceptional skiing and whitewater rafting.

Who You’ll Work For

Providence is a nationally recognized, comprehensive healthcare organization spanning seven states with a universal mission — to provide compassionate care to all who need its services, especially the poor and vulnerable. Its 122,000-plus caregivers/employees (including 34,000 physicians) serve in 51 hospitals, more than 1,000 clinics and a comprehensive range of health and social services.
